乐高游戏小程序开发流程 乐高游戏小程序开发流程视频
乐高游戏小程序开发流程可以分为以下几个主要步骤:
1. 项目规划与分析
- 市场调研:分析目标用户群体,了解市场需求。
- 竞品分析:研究同类游戏小程序,找出差异化特点。
- 功能定义:确定游戏的核心功能和附加功能。
- 技术选型:选择合适的开发框架和技术栈。
2. 设计阶段
- UI/UX设计:设计用户界面和用户体验,包括游戏界面、操作流程等。
- 原型制作:制作交互原型,进行用户测试和反馈。
- 视觉设计:确定游戏的视觉风格,包括色彩、字体、图标等。
3. 开发准备
- 搭建开发环境:安装必要的开发工具和软件。
- 代码规范制定:制定代码编写规范,以保证代码质量和后期维护。
- 数据库设计:设计数据库结构,存储用户数据、游戏进度等。
4. 编码实现
- 前端开发:
- 页面布局:根据设计稿实现页面布局。
- 交互实现:实现用户交互逻辑,如按钮点击、滑动等。
- 动画效果:添加动画效果,提升用户体验。
- 后端开发:
- API设计:设计后端接口,供前端调用。
- 业务逻辑:实现游戏的核心业务逻辑。
- 数据存储:实现数据的增删改查等操作。
- 游戏逻辑:
- 规则实现:根据游戏规则编写代码。
- AI对手:如果游戏中包含AI对手,需要编写相应的智能算法。
- 物理引擎:如果游戏需要物理效果,可能需要集成物理引擎。
5. 测试阶段
- 单元测试:对每个模块进行单元测试,确保功能正确。
- 集成测试:测试模块间的交互是否正常。
- 性能测试:测试游戏的性能,如加载时间、响应速度等。
- 用户测试:邀请真实用户进行测试,收集反馈并优化。
6. 部署上线
- 准备上线材料:包括应用商店的描述、截图等。
- 配置服务器:配置服务器环境,准备上线。
- 发布审核:提交小程序至应用商店,等待审核。
- 监控与优化:上线后监控用户反馈和系统性能,进行必要的优化。
7. 运营与维护
- 用户反馈收集:持续收集用户反馈,用于后续改进。
- 功能迭代:根据用户需求和市场变化,不断更新游戏内容。
- 营销推广:通过各种渠道推广小程序,吸引更多用户。
- 安全维护:定期检查系统安全,防止漏洞和攻击。
8. 数据分析
- 用户行为分析:分析用户在游戏中的行为,优化用户体验。
- 收入分析:分析收入数据,调整商业模式。
- 留存分析:分析用户留存率,提高用户粘性。
9. 持续迭代
- 根据数据分析结果:不断优化游戏,增加新功能或改进现有功能。
- 技术更新:跟进新技术,提升游戏性能和用户体验。
10. 遵守法律法规
- 版权问题:确保所有使用的素材、音乐等均已获得合法授权。
- 隐私政策:遵守相关法律法规,保护用户隐私。
- 合规性检查:定期检查小程序是否符合最新的法律法规要求。
还没有评论,来说两句吧...